Here’s a description of Jewel Match: Winter Wonderland — what kind of game it is, how it plays, and what makes it stand out.


🎯 What is Jewel Match: Winter Wonderland

  • Jewel Match: Winter Wonderland is a match-3 / tile-matching puzzle game for PC (Windows). (MobyGames)
  • It is developed by Suricate Software. (MobyGames)
  • The game has a holiday/winter theme — snowy backgrounds, ice boxes, and a cozy “winter wonderland / festive” atmosphere with matching holiday-style jewels. (GameTop.com)

🧩 Gameplay Mechanics & Features

  • The core gameplay is match-3: you swap adjacent jewels to line up three or more identical gems, which then disappear. (MobyGames)
  • Many tiles are frozen under ice, and part of the challenge is to clear the ice by matching jewels on or around those ice-covered tiles. Only after clearing the ice can you complete the level. (MobyGames)
  • Some special mechanics: making bigger matches (e.g. 4 or 5 jewels) can produce special jewel-types — e.g. an “ice-crystal” (wild-type) or a “snowball” that can clear larger parts of the board in one move. (MobyGames)
  • The game has 150 levels. (IPlay)
  • There are two main game modes: a regular mode and a “relaxed” (more casual) mode — so you can choose to play more leisurely or with challenge. (IPlay)
  • Background ambience: the game features a calm/holiday soundtrack and winter-themed visuals that aim to give a cozy, festive vibe. (GameTop.com)

⚠️ What to Know / What It’s Not

  • It remains fundamentally a casual puzzle game — there is no deep story, RPG elements, or heavy strategy: it’s jewel-matching + ice-clearing + board clearing.
  • Later levels may become trickier (with more ice, locked tiles or fewer moves), which can make some levels more challenging — but also possibly dependent on luck (tile drops).
  • If you prefer games with strong narratives, character development, or long-term progression systems — this game may feel simple or limited.
